Egypt - Fish Farming Production
Since 2014, Egypt Fish Farming Production grew 7.1% year on year. In 2019, the country was number 8 among other countries in Fish Farming Production with 1,605,323 Metric Tons. Egypt is overtaken by Philippines, which was number 7 at 2,309,242.99 Metric Tons and is followed by Norway with 1,392,021.74 Metric Tons. China lead the ranking with 67,849,882.41 Metric Tons in 2019, +2.6% compared to 2018. Indonesia, India and Vietnam resp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Togo witnessed the best average annual growth at +59.6% per year, while Dominica witnessed the worst performance at -100% per year.
